仕様
| 属性 | 値 |
| Part Status | Obsolete |
| Type | Transceiver |
| Protocol | CANbus |
| Number of Drivers/Receivers | 1/1 |
| Duplex | Half |
| Receiver Hysteresis | 150 mV |
| Voltage - Supply | 4.5V ~ 5.5V |
| Operating Temperature | -40°C ~ 110°C |
| Mounting Type | Surface Mount |
| Package / Case | 8-SOIC (0.154", 3.90mm Width) |
| Supplier Device Package | 8-SOIC |
| Base Product Number | L9615 |

Manufacturer
Founded in 1987, STMicroelectronics is headquartered in Geneva, Switzerland, and operates numerous manufacturing facilities and design centers worldwide. The company focuses on innovation and sustainability, aiming to develop advanced technologies that enable smarter, more efficient electronic applications. With a diverse portfolio of products, STMicroelectronics plays a key role in the development of modern electronic systems, contributing to advancements in areas such as IoT, automotive electronics, and energy management.
